Question 224313: (((A stamp collection consists of 3, 8 and 15 cent stamps. The number of 8 cent stamps is one less than triple the number of 3 cent stamps. The number of 15 cent stamps is six less that the number of 8 cent stamps. The total value of all the stamps is $2.47. Find the number of 8 cent stamps in the collection.)))

A stamp collection consists of 3, 8 and 15 cent stamps.
The number of 8 cent stamps is one less than triple the number of 3 cent stamps.
Eq:; e = 3t-1
---------------------
The number of 15 cent stamps is six less that the number of 8 cent stamps.
Eq: f = e-6
---------------------
The total value of all the stamps is $2.47.
Eq: 3t + 8e + 15f = 247 cents
-----------------------------------
Find the number of 8 cent stamps in the collection.
---
Rearrange the three equations and solve for "e":
3t - e + 0 = 1
0t + e - f = 6
3t + 8e+15f = 247
-----------------------
Subtract the 1st from the 3rd
3t - e + 0 = 1
0t + e - f = 6
0t + 9e+15f = 246
---------------------------
Add 15 times the 2nd to the 3rd
3t - e + 0 = 1
0t + e - f = 6
0t +24e+ 0f = 336
------------------
Solve the 3rd for "e":
24e = 336
e = 14 (# of 8 cent stamps)
